On 26 January 2023, the EU-FarmBook project (Horizon Europe) will organise the Policy Knowledge Platforms. The event will be held online.
The EU-FarmBook aims to test the idea: “Can all tangible outputs of EU-funded research and innovation projects be organised into one user-friendly platform, ot help get practical knowledge into the hands of farmers, foresters and advisors across Europe – who need it the most?”
The EU-FarmBook builds on the results of two EU-funded Horizon 2020 projects, EURAKNOS and EUREKA.

The event will last two hours and take place at two different timeslots during the day (10.00-12.00 and 14.00-16.00). See tentative agenda:
- Welcome (5 mins)
- EU-FarmBook – what is it? (15 mins)
- Preliminary insights into the status of national/regional knowledge platforms in the Member States (20 mins)
- Interoperability as a specific issue – which Member States, what knowledge objects and from where? – workshop (1 hour)
- EU-FarmBook Ambassadors – the concept and “who is who?” (20 mins)
